How the Process Actually Works in Practice

Understanding how professional support works can make the topic feel far less intimidating. Estate planning is essentially a way to outline how a person’s assets, responsibilities, and personal wishes should be handled during their lifetime and after death. This often involves drafting documents such as wills, trusts, powers of attorney, and advance healthcare directives. Each document serves a different purpose, and the right combination depends on individual goals, family situations, and the complexity of one’s property. For people in the San Jose area, connecting with San Jose Probate Attorneys Specializing in Estate Planning and Administration helps ensure these choices align with current laws and are structured in a way that minimizes future complications.

The process typically begins with a detailed conversation, where an attorney gathers information about finances, family, and priorities. This might include reviewing bank accounts, real estate, business interests, and digital accounts, as well as discussing who might inherit what and how guardianship for children would be handled if needed. Based on this input, the attorney drafts documents that reflect the client’s wishes in precise legal language. There is also an important review phase, where clients can ask questions and adjust details until they feel comfortable. Later, when circumstances change due to marriage, divorce, new children, or shifts in assets, these plans can be updated. Another common area of uncertainty relates to what happens if a person becomes unable to make decisions due to illness or accident. Powers of attorney and advance directives allow someone to name trusted individuals to handle finances or medical care, offering peace of mind both to the person making the plan and to their family. People also ask about the role of probate, which is the court process that can validate a will and oversee asset distribution. Another area of confusion involves the difference between wills and trusts, and when each might be appropriate. A will is a foundational document that outlines wishes after death and may go through probate, while a trust can manage assets during life and after death in ways that may offer more privacy and flexibility.
